What this PR does / why we need it:

Reword the log so that it sounds less like a failure of kubelet and points towards the root cause of not enough data being eligible to free. I've seen a few cases where the initial reaction to the old log was that kubelet had failed in some way, when the underlying cause was the disk being full due to all images being in use or other reasons (e.g. logs).

Old Log

E0921 12:50:42.876383   19307 kubelet.go:1347] "Image garbage collection failed multiple times in a row" err="failed to garbage collect required amount of images. Wanted to free 2986842521 bytes, but freed 0 bytes

New Log

E0921 12:50:42.876383   19307 kubelet.go:1347] "Image garbage collection failed multiple times in a row" err="Failed to garbage collect required amount of images. Attempted to free 2986842521 bytes, but only found 0 bytes eligible to free."
